Real-Life Example of Successful Breach and the Role of Free Antivirus Software

In 2017, the WannaCry ransomware attack affected over 200,000 computers worldwide, causing widespread disruption and financial losses. While WannaCry was a targeted attack, it highlighted the vulnerability of networks and devices without robust security measures in place. A study by SANS Institute found that many organizations affected by WannaCry had not applied security patches for Windows XP, illustrating the importance of staying up-to-date with the latest security updates and using free antivirus software.

The use of free antivirus software can play a significant role in preventing similar incidents. By detecting and removing malware, antivirus software can prevent the spread of threats, reduce the risk of data breaches, and maintain the integrity of user devices and data.

Rise of Ransomware Attacks and Importance of Antivirus Software

The rise of ransomware attacks has become a significant concern for individuals and organizations worldwide. These attacks have become increasingly sophisticated, with attackers using various tactics to gain access to sensitive data and demand ransom in exchange for its safe return. As a result, it has become essential to have robust antivirus software in place to prevent such incidents.

Ransomware attacks often occur through phishing emails, compromised software vulnerabilities, or exploitation of weak passwords. Once an attacker gains access to a system, they can encrypt or delete sensitive data, leaving victims with no option but to pay the ransom or risk losing their data forever. Antivirus software plays a crucial role in identifying and blocking these malicious threats before they cause significant harm.

Features of Free Antivirus Software for Ransomware Protection

Behavioral detection and anti-exploit technology are essential features of top free antivirus software that enable effective ransomware protection.

  • Behavioral Detection: This feature monitors system activity and identifies potential threats based on their behavior. It can detect ransomware attacks even if the malware is unknown or has not been seen before.
  • Anti-Exploit Technology: This feature blocks exploits that attempt to take advantage of software vulnerabilities, preventing attackers from gaining access to systems and encrypting data.
  • Real-Time Scanning: Top free antivirus software offers real-time scanning, which enables users to detect and block ransomware attacks as soon as they occur.
  • Regular Updates: Free antivirus software often receives regular updates, ensuring that users have the latest protection against new and emerging threats.

Role of Artificial Intelligence in Improving Antivirus Software Performance, Best free antivirus 2026

AI-driven antivirus software utilizes machine learning algorithms and natural language processing to identify and prioritize potential threats. This approach enables the software to learn from past threats, adapt to emerging patterns, and predict potential attacks more accurately. By leveraging these technologies, AI-powered antivirus software can improve detection rates, reduce false positives, and minimize system resource usage.

Machine Learning Algorithms and Natural Language Processing

Machine learning algorithms allow AI-powered antivirus software to analyze vast amounts of data, identify patterns, and make predictions. These algorithms can be trained on a vast dataset of known threats, enabling the software to recognize and flag suspicious activity more effectively. Natural language processing (NLP) capabilities enable AI-powered antivirus software to analyze file names, email subjects, and other text-based inputs to identify potential threats.

Advantages of AI-Powered Antivirus Software

The integration of AI technology in antivirus software offers several benefits, including:

  • Enhanced detection rates: AI-powered antivirus software can detect and flag potential threats more accurately, reducing the likelihood of malicious code escaping detection.
  • Reduced false positives: AI-powered antivirus software can minimize false positives, which can be caused by legitimate programs or files being incorrectly flagged as malicious.
  • Faster scan times: AI-powered antivirus software can scan files and systems more quickly, reducing scan times and improving overall system performance.
